Please use this identifier to cite or link to this item: http://hdl.handle.net/20.500.12188/23283
Title: Microservice based architecture for the genetic algorithm
Authors: Stevanoska, Evgenija
Spirovski, Kristijan
Petkovski, Goran
Jakimovski, Boro 
Velinov, Goran 
Keywords: microservice, genetic algorithm, Spring Boot, Spring Cloud
Issue Date: 2018
Conference: The 15th International Conference for Informatics and Information Technology (CIIT 2018)
Abstract: Microservice architecture is becoming more popular and more frequently used, mainly because of its numerous advantages over monolith approach. Namely, the developed systems nowadays need more agile distribution of the processing power, and due to their size, a way to deploy, maintain and test individual components separately. Each algorithm/software composed of individual and independently executable parts that do not share many parameters are good candidates for a solution based on a microservice architecture. This paper presents a microservice approach when building an architecture for the genetic algorithm. We identified eight independent parts of the genetic algorithm, and each one is represented as a microservice. This design leads to a solution that has low coupling and high cohesion. The advantages of this approach include distributing the computations on more physical locations, and furthermore, scaling only the parts of the system which require more performance (which means need large processing power or are frequently executed).
URI: http://hdl.handle.net/20.500.12188/23283
Appears in Collections:Faculty of Computer Science and Engineering: Conference papers

Files in This Item:
File Description SizeFormat 
CIIT2018.pdf708.71 kBAdobe PDFView/Open
Show full item record

Page view(s)

39
checked on Apr 29, 2024

Download(s)

20
checked on Apr 29, 2024

Google ScholarTM

Check


Items in DSpace are protected by copyright, with all rights reserved, unless otherwise indicated.